Nero – Two Minds

June 25, 2015 by Nick Grindrod

Guess who’s back? Nero are, with another single from their upcoming second album Between II Worlds. Two Minds is a venture into unexplored territory, deviating from their usual dark Dubstep style to Future House. It’s easy to dance to and if it were by an unknown artist I’d be hailing them as a Future House […]

Throwback Thursday: Rogue Traders – Voodoo Child

June 25, 2015 by Nick Grindrod

If you live in the USA, you’ll probably be wondering what this song is and why you haven’t heard it before. Well, it was the breakout song released by an Australian quartet by the name of the Rogue Traders, who were massive Down Under in the latter half of the 2000’s, and even became popular […]
